Allocation of places
Candidates will be allocated places on a first come, first served basis. You will receive an email to confirm your place or to be notified you have been placed on the reserve list. Pre-selection of course participants may be carried out prior to the course running to ensure a good range of multi-agency attendance.

If there are any cancellations for a course, places will be filled on a first come, first served basis from the reserve list.

If a candidate is not successful in obtaining a place on the course it is their responsibility to book a place on the next available course.

Course fees
Member agencies who contribute to the WSSCP budget are not charged for attending training. Contributing agencies are:

  • West Sussex County Council (including Fire & Rescue Service, Maintained Schools & Pupil Referral Units, Maintained Early Years Settings)
  • Sussex Police
  • Health partnership
  • District and Borough Councils

There will be a charge for the non-maintained schools, independent and private sectors, voluntary community groups, and private, voluntary or independent organisations.

Fees are £120.00 per person for full-day courses and £60.00 per half day course. Payment is taken at the time of booking. Click on the link below to view the payment process. If you are a small not-for-profit organisation, based solely in West Sussex, you may be eligible for a discretionary reduction of 50%. See our WSSCP Training Charges table below. Please email lscp@westsussex.gov.uk prior to the course if the reduction applies to you.

Please note if you are an Early Years setting who has signed up to the WSCC Training Subscription WSSCP course are NOT included as part of this package.

Cancellation charges
These will apply after a place has been confirmed, if less than 5 working days’ notice of cancellation is given prior to the course date. The charge will be 100% of the course fee. Cancellation charges will apply to all agencies and organisations, including those who contribute to the WSSCP. Please note substitution of staff at late notice is acceptable and is the responsibility of the worker attending to inform the trainer of the change and mark the register accordingly to reflect the swap.

Non-attendance on the day
All agencies, including those that contribute to the WSSCP budget, will be charged 100% of the course fee for non-attendance on the day where the Cancellation policy has not been adhered to. Line managers will also be notified of the non-attendance.

Cancellation charges as above will be recouped via a budget code on the booking form, or as an invoice to line managers.

Course Evaluations
Course evaluations are essential to inform the content of the training programme and whether the courses have been effective.

Once a candidate has completed a course they will be asked to complete a short online evaluation form before they obtain their certificate.
